Transaction 5654b54c1094ad1629322c62b6dd58e27bc103387eb5a3cc5fae8eefcab638d3
1 Input
1 Output
-
5654b54c1094ad1629322c62b6dd58e27bc103387eb5a3cc5fae8eefcab638d3:0
- value
- 16858219
- script pubkey
- OP_0 OP_PUSHBYTES_20 532d255db565c2c6ad6c29f6071e43374f62cf21
- address
- bc1q2vkj2hd4vhpvdttv98mqw8jrxa8k9nepkeq87n